Transaction ef5972775cac6ff892eb869639f96bb20007afd34846516df7f7b46f0095c83a
1 Input
1 Output
-
ef5972775cac6ff892eb869639f96bb20007afd34846516df7f7b46f0095c83a:0
- value
- 264976
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f5c7141f4a90f11e4d419220587b03df1db7dd2 OP_EQUAL
- address
- 3K8qjCFZ7KRdVP7kxJwShcGwgbTeYKAzyV